DEV.BG Форуми
Май 20, 2012, 15:12:20 *
Добре дошъл/дошла, Гост. Моля, въведи своето потребителско име или се регистрирай.

Влез с потребителско име, парола и продължителност на сесията
 
   Начало   Помощ Търси Вход Регистрирай се  
Страници: 1 [2]   Надолу
  Изпечатай  
Автор Тема: Project-2-Dev Designer  (Прочетена 3050 пъти)
0 Членове и 3 Гости преглежда(т) тази тема.
eldorado
Нови
*

Приноси: +0/-0
Неактивен Неактивен

Пол: Мъж
Публикации: 8

113136572 bloodshedz@hotmail.com
Профил Ел. поща
« Отговор #15 -: Юни 04, 2008, 20:35:56 »

Каква среда за разработка ползваш за Python-а? За да знаем каква машина да подготвим.
Активен

Светлин Ралчев
Freelance Software Developer

------------------------
Return to Innocence
vpopov
Global Moderator
Нови
*****

Приноси: +2/-0
Неактивен Неактивен

Публикации: 47


ventsypopov@hotmail.com
Профил WWW Ел. поща
« Отговор #16 -: Юни 04, 2008, 21:17:05 »

Цитат на: "Neverlastinger"
На мен проектът ми се гради на идеята, че двата вида контроли са еднакви, но тяхната имплементация е различна. Т.е. ако имаме например бутон като windows контрола, то задължително имаме такъв и като web контрола и на практика клиентът не прави разлика с какъв тип контроли точно работи. Но при опит да се генерира нещо на база на тези контроли ще се вземе предвид конкретната имплементация.
Надявам се да няма проблем, че съм реализирал така нещата.

Здравей,
Стига да няма случай в който потребителя си взима да го наречем уеб-бутон и го слага на win форма съм склонен да го приема. Т.е. това с различната имплментация е ОК.

Поздрави,
Венци
Активен
Mihail.Iordanov
Нови
*

Приноси: +0/-0
Неактивен Неактивен

Публикации: 2


Профил Ел. поща
« Отговор #17 -: Юни 04, 2008, 21:50:43 »

А простите контроли делят ли се на контроли за Windows и Web или само по сложните. В смисъл ако имам прост контролер Бутон трябва ли да има WindowsButton и WebButton или само Button
Активен
wireman
Нови
*

Приноси: +0/-0
Неактивен Неактивен

Публикации: 2


Профил Ел. поща
« Отговор #18 -: Юни 05, 2008, 08:28:03 »

Цитат на: "eldorado"
Каква среда за разработка ползваш за Python-а? За да знаем каква машина да подготвим.

Само стандартни неща - достатъчен е и само интерпретаторът на Python. Ако проверката е на Windows, може да се свали инсталацията на Python за Windows, която е напълно достатъчна: http://python.org/download/
« Последна редакция: Юни 05, 2008, 11:20:17 от wireman » Активен
vpopov
Global Moderator
Нови
*****

Приноси: +2/-0
Неактивен Неактивен

Публикации: 47


ventsypopov@hotmail.com
Профил WWW Ел. поща
« Отговор #19 -: Юни 05, 2008, 09:21:51 »

Цитат на: "Mihail.Iordanov"
А простите контроли делят ли се на контроли за Windows и Web или само по сложните. В смисъл ако имам прост контролер Бутон трябва ли да има WindowsButton и WebButton или само Button

Здравей,

Нека и простите да са разделени. Да речем можеш да имаш някакъв абстрактен родител за бутон и вече разновидностите (win/web) да представляват специфична негова реализация.
Активен
dimitarn
Нови
*

Приноси: +0/-0
Неактивен Неактивен

Публикации: 1


Профил Ел. поща
« Отговор #20 -: Юни 05, 2008, 10:55:37 »

Здравейте

От всичките мнения по темата, не ми станаха ясни някои неща

1 - ние сами си дефинираме няколко вида контроли, които могат да се обединяват в темплаейт(този темплайт, става контрола която може да се ползва и в други проекти или само в този)
2- същото важи и за прекопирането
3 - Undo/Redo подържат добавяне и махане на дадена контрола или примерно имаме 3 контроли, влагаме 2те и след това влагаме вложените 2 и 3тата Усмивчица и може да приложим Undo да върне обратно до 1то влагане.

4 - за remove на контроли нищо не е казано?
5 - когато сме дали save на един прокет, след това го затворим и отворим друг, после отворим пак този който сме save и добавим нещо и пак дадем save трябва да се оверйдне 1я стейт или да се добави нов?
Надявам се че съм разбрал правилно нещата, защтото вече съм го написал и да не се налага промени Тъжен
Като цяло има следните възможности, моля ако съм истървал нещо да кажете
1 - Add Button
2 - Add Input Field
3 - Add Label
4 - Composite Controls
5 - Clone Control
6 - Save
7 - Undo
8 - Redo
9 - Run
0 - Close Project

поздрави
Д.Н.
Активен
vpopov
Global Moderator
Нови
*****

Приноси: +2/-0
Неактивен Неактивен

Публикации: 47


ventsypopov@hotmail.com
Профил WWW Ел. поща
« Отговор #21 -: Юни 05, 2008, 13:34:00 »

1) - Да, идеята е правилна.
2) - Прекопирането трябва да важ за всички контроли
3) - Undo/Redo касята всяка манипулация с контролите, а не само изтирваенето.  Може да имаш местене, преоразмеряване, промяна на настройки и т.н.
4) - Аха, нищо не е казано - постъпи както намериш за смислено в това отношение, само не прави глупости Усмивчица.
5) - Save е нужно да се прави в съвсем стандартен смисъл. Незнам колко подобни обяснения са нужни за това как работи - правиш проект, пускаш Save и ако е за 1-ви път казваш къде да го запази, ако вече си save-нал и дадеш нов Save запазваш върху вече Save-натия проект Усмивчица.
Активен
Страници: 1 [2]   Нагоре
  Изпечатай  
 
Отиди на: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.5 | SMF © 2006-2008, Simple Machines LLC Valid XHTML 1.0! Valid CSS!